Best ankle boots for dresses

When it comes to ankle boots to wear with dresses, there are various options to consider depending on your style and the occasion. Here are some popular ankle boot designs that go well with dresses:

Classic Leather Ankle Boots:

A traditional pair of black or brown leather ankle boots is a versatile choice that can be combined with a variety of dress styles. These boots are elegant and classy, and they can give a touch of class to any combination.

Suede Ankle Boots:

Suede ankle boots have a softer and more textured appearance than leather ankle boots. They can provide a boho or casual elegant tone to your dress outfit. Suede ankle boots are frequently available in a variety of colors, allowing you to experiment with different colors to match or contrast with your outfit.

Block Heel Ankle Boots:

Block-heel ankle boots are both stylish and comfortable. When compared to stilettos, the hefty heel gives stability and can be more comfortable to walk in. These boots are a fantastic choice for adding height and charm to your outfit.

Chelsea Boots:

Chelsea boots are unique by their elastic side panels and a pull-on style. They have a sleek and simple appearance that complements both casual and dressier clothes. Chelsea boots are available in a variety of fabrics, such as leather or suede, and in a variety of heel heights, making them a versatile alternative.

Pointed Toe Ankle Boots:

Pointed-toe ankle boots can make your dress look more polished and classy. They lengthen the legs and offer a touch of class. These boots, whether in leather or suede, can improve the overall look of your outfit.

Best Dress Styles to Pair with Ankle Boots and Tights

Matching ankle boots and tights with the appropriate dress type can result in a beautiful and well-coordinated look. Here are some outfits that look great with ankle boots and tights:

A-Line Dress:

A basic A-line dress is a classic option that looks great with ankle boots and tights. The flared form of the dress complements the structure of the boots, resulting in a beautiful effect. This style looks good on a variety of body types and can be dressed up or down depending on the occasion.

Sweater Dress:

A sweater dress is excellent for the cooler months since it is cozy and comfortable. For a modern and casual look, wear it with opaque tights and ankle boots. To complete the look, add layers with a scarf or a jacket.

Shift Dress:

A shift dress’s simplicity and clean lines make it an excellent choice for matching with ankle boots and tights. This dress style has an elegant and effortless appearance that pairs well with both heeled and flat ankle boots.

Wrap Dress:

Wrap dresses have a flattering and feminine design that looks great with ankle boots and tights. The wrap design adds visual interest, while the boots are elegant and trendy. This outfit is appropriate for a variety of preferences, including work and casual outings.

Boho Maxi Dress:

Wear a flowy maxi dress with ankle boots and tights for a bohemian-inspired style. The contrast between the long dress and the shorter boots makes for an eye-catching combination. To create a coherent and elongated look, use tights in a similar color.

Styling Tips for Dressing with Ankle Boots and Tights

When it comes to styling ankle boots and tights with dresses, several tips can help you achieve a fashionable and cohesive look. Here are some styling tips to consider:

Play with Proportions:

Consider the length and silhouette of your dress for your ankle boots. If you’re wearing a shorter dress, like a mini or above-the-knee length, it pairs well with ankle boots that show a bit of skin. For midi or maxi dresses, opt for ankle boots that sit slightly higher or peek out from under the hemline.

Color Coordination:

 Choose tights that either match the color of your ankle boots or create a harmonious color scheme with your dress and boots. This creates a cohesive and put-together look. Alternatively, you can also experiment with contrasting colors to add visual interest.

Layering:

Layering can add depth and texture to your outfit. Consider adding a jacket, cardigan, or blazer over your dress for extra warmth and style. This layering technique works particularly well in the cooler months.

Experiment with Patterns:

Don’t be afraid to mix and match patterns. Pair solid-colored tights with a patterned dress or vice versa. Just ensure that the patterns complement each other without overwhelming the overall look.

Opt for Sheer Tights:

Sheer tights can add a touch of elegance and subtlety to your outfit. They are particularly suitable for more formal occasions or when you want a lighter and more delicate look.

Try Textured Tights:

Textured tights, such as ribbed or cable-knit styles, can add visual interest and dimension to your outfit. They work well with simple and understated dresses, adding a stylish twist.

Pay Attention to Proportions:

 If you have shorter legs, opt for tights in the same color as your ankle boots to create the illusion of elongated legs. This monochromatic effect can visually lengthen your silhouette.

Consider the Occasion:

Adapt your outfit to the occasion by selecting appropriate dress styles, tights, and ankle boots. A more casual dress and flat ankle boots may be suitable for everyday outings, while a sleek dress and heeled ankle boots can be perfect for a dressier event.

Casual and Effortless: T-Shirt Dresses with Ankle Boots and Tights

When paired with ankle boots and tights, t-shirt dresses offer a casual and effortless appearance that is ideal for everyday use. Here are some styling tips for this look:

Choose a Relaxed Fit T-Shirt Dress:

Choose a t-shirt dress with a loose and relaxed fit. This look complements the relaxed atmosphere and promotes comfort. Choose a dress in a basic shade or one with a minor patterning for added interest.

Go for Ankle Boots with a Low Heel:

For a more relaxed and comfy look, choose ankle boots with low heels or flat boots. Flat ankle boots can provide a more casual and laid-back style, yet a slight heel lends a hint of elegance. Black or brown boots are more adaptable and can complement a variety of t-shirt dress colors.

Layer with a Denim Jacket:

Wear a denim jacket over your t-shirt dress for an added layer of elegance. Denim jackets provide a casual and chic aspect to any outfit while also keeping you warm throughout the transitional seasons.

Simple Accessorize:

To keep the look informal and effortless, keep the accessories simple and elegant. A delicate pendant necklace, stacked bracelets, or a simple crossbody bag can finish the ensemble without dominating the t-shirt dress and ankle boots.

Experiment with Belt:

Consider wearing a belt to define your waist and add structure to your t-shirt outfit. Choose a thin or medium-width belt in a complementary hue to the dress and ankle boots.

Embrace a Neutral Color Palette:

For a traditional and flexible style, stick to a neutral color pallet. Neutral colors such as black, white, gray, or earth tones complement each other effectively and allow the t-shirt dress, ankle boots, and tights to stand out.

How to Choose the Right Tights for Your Dress and Ankle Boots?

Choosing the proper tights to wear with your dress and ankle boots will help to increase your entire look and create a polished appearance. Here are some pointers to help you choose the best tights:

Consider the color:

Consider the color combination of your dress and ankle boots while selecting tights. Opt for black or opaque tights for a basic and adaptable look. They can go with a variety of dress colors and styles. Choose tights that complement or harmonize with your clothing if you want to add some contrast or play with colors.

Match the style:

Your tights will be inspired by the style of your dress and ankle boots. Sheer or semi-opaque tights can give a touch of elegance to a more formal or elegant appearance. Opaque or textured tights can provide visual attraction to a more casual or edgier look.

Consider the thickness:

Tights are available in a variety of thicknesses, ranging from sheer to opaque. When choosing the thickness of your tights, consider the temperature and the event. Sheer or lightweight tights are ideal for warmer weather or dressier occasions, while thicker tights provide additional warmth and are appropriate for milder climates.

Consider your body type:

When selecting tights, keep your body shape and proportions in mind. Darker colors help slim you down, while lighter ones can grab attention. If you have shorter legs, consider wearing nude or skin-tone tights that complement your skin tone to give the appearance of longer legs.

Quality and fit:

Buy high-quality tights that fit well and are comfortable to wear. Look for tights made of a stretchy, sturdy fabric that will last throughout the day.
